Buccaneer Commission Inc Memorial Coliseum
| Fiscal year | Revenue | Expenses | Net | Reserve mo. | Staff % |
|---|---|---|---|---|---|
| 2011 | 970,171 | 1,152,783 | −182,612 | 2.1 | 21% |
| 2012 | 1,335,088 | 1,095,846 | 239,242 | 5.0 | 21% |
| 2013 | 1,183,122 | 1,109,698 | 73,424 | 5.7 | 22% |
| 2014 | 1,330,769 | 1,174,134 | 156,635 | 6.8 | 22% |
| 2015 | 1,357,855 | 1,252,616 | 105,239 | 7.4 | 22% |
| 2016 | 1,355,240 | 1,364,416 | −9,176 | 6.4 | 24% |
| 2017 | 1,823,481 | 1,755,959 | 67,522 | 5.1 | 20% |
| 2018 | 2,070,132 | 1,995,478 | 74,654 | 5.0 | 18% |
| 2019 | 2,228,362 | 2,210,686 | 17,676 | 4.6 | 19% |
| 2020 | 288,589 | 868,087 | −579,498 | 3.7 | 44% |
| 2021 | 3,530,070 | 2,341,450 | 1,188,620 | 7.6 | 17% |
| 2022 | 3,748,590 | 3,213,543 | 535,047 | 7.8 | 16% |
| 2023 | 3,854,394 | 3,993,325 | −138,931 | 5.8 | 17% |
In its most recent public year (2023), this organization spent $138,931 more than it brought in. Its reserves stood at about 5.8 months of spending, up from 2.1 in 2011. Staff pay was 17% of spending.
Reserve months = net assets ÷ average monthly spending; net assets count everything the organization owns beyond its debts — buildings and donor-restricted funds included, not just cash. Staff pay = salaries, wages, and officer compensation; it excludes benefits and payroll taxes. The IRS releases this data years after the fact — this organization's newest public year is 2023.
